Choosing the Right Flatbed Scanner

When it comes to scanning books, choosing the right flatbed scanner is crucial. Here are some factors to consider when selecting a flatbed scanner for book scanning:

Resolution and Image Quality

One of the most important factors to consider is the resolution and image quality of the scanner. High resolution ensures that the scanned pages are clear and legible, capturing even the smallest details of the text and images. Look for a scanner with a minimum resolution of 600 dpi (dots per inch) for optimal results.

Size and Compatibility

The size of the scanner is another important consideration. Make sure the scanner bed is large enough to accommodate the size of the books you plan to scan. Compatibility is also crucial, as you want to ensure that the scanner is compatible with your computer’s operating system. Check the specifications of the scanner to ensure it works with your computer.

Speed and Efficiency

Scanning a large number of books can be a time-consuming process, so it’s important to choose a scanner that offers speed and efficiency. Look for a scanner that has a fast scanning speed, allowing you to scan multiple pages quickly. Some scanners also offer features like automatic document feeders, which can save time by scanning multiple pages at once.

Additionally, consider the ease of use of the scanner. Look for a scanner that has user-friendly software and intuitive controls, making the scanning process smoother and more efficient.

Preparing the Books for Scanning

Scanning books can be a rewarding and efficient way to digitize your book collection. However, before you start scanning, it is important to properly prepare the books to ensure optimal scanning results. In this section, we will discuss the necessary steps to handle and care for your books, remove dust and debris, and flatten the pages for scanning.

Proper handling and care of books

When handling books for scanning, it is crucial to treat them with care to avoid any damage. Here are some tips to keep in mind:

  1. Clean hands: Before touching the books, make sure your hands are clean and free from any oils or lotions that could transfer onto the pages.

  2. Gentle touch: Handle the books delicately, especially if they are old or fragile. Avoid applying excessive pressure or bending the pages.

  3. Book supports: Use book supports or book cradles to provide additional support and prevent the book from opening too wide, which can strain the spine.

  4. Avoid sticky notes: Refrain from using sticky notes or any adhesive materials that could leave residue or damage the pages.

Removing dust and debris from book pages

Dust and debris can negatively impact the scanning process and result in poor image quality. Here’s how you can effectively remove them:

  1. Soft brush: Use a soft brush or a clean, lint-free cloth to gently brush off any loose dust or debris from the book’s cover and pages. Be careful not to apply too much pressure.

  2. Compressed air: If there are hard-to-reach areas or stubborn debris, you can use compressed air to blow away the dust. Hold the canister at a safe distance to avoid any direct contact with the book.

  3. Book blower: A book blower is a specialized tool that can be used to remove dust from book pages. It gently blows air between the pages, dislodging any trapped debris.

Flattening the book pages for optimal scanning results

To achieve the best scanning results, it is essential to flatten the book pages as much as possible. Here are a few methods you can use:

  1. Weights: Place heavy, flat objects on top of the book to gently press down and flatten the pages. Leave the weights for a few hours or overnight to allow the pages to straighten.

  2. Book press: If you have access to a book press, you can use it to apply even pressure to the book and flatten the pages effectively. This method is particularly useful for thicker or more stubborn books.

  3. Glass plate: Another option is to use a glass plate or a sheet of glass to flatten the pages. Carefully place the book between the glass and apply gentle pressure to flatten the pages evenly.

Setting Up the Flatbed Scanner

When it comes to scanning books, having the right setup is crucial to ensure high-quality results. In this section, we will discuss the steps involved in setting up a flatbed scanner for book scanning.

Installing the necessary software and drivers

Before you can start scanning books, you need to install the appropriate software and drivers for your flatbed scanner. Most scanners come with a CD or DVD that contains the necessary installation files. Simply insert the disc into your computer and follow the on-screen instructions to install the software.

If your scanner doesn’t come with an installation disc, you can usually find the required software and drivers on the manufacturer’s website. Make sure to download the correct software and drivers for your specific scanner model and operating system.

Once the software and drivers are installed, you may need to restart your computer for the changes to take effect.

Adjusting the scanner settings for book scanning

After installing the software and drivers, it’s important to adjust the scanner settings to optimize the scanning process for books.

Resolution and color settings

The resolution determines the level of detail captured in the scanned images. For book scanning, a resolution of 300-600 dpi (dots per inch) is generally recommended to ensure clear and legible text. Higher resolutions may result in larger file sizes without significant improvement in image quality.

When it comes to color settings, most books are scanned in grayscale or black and white to preserve the original text and illustrations. However, if your book contains color images or illustrations that you want to capture accurately, you can choose the color scanning option.

File format and compression options

When scanning books, it’s important to choose the right file format and compression options to balance file size and image quality.

For archiving purposes, it’s recommended to save scanned book files in a lossless format such as TIFF or PNG. These formats preserve the original image quality without any loss of detail. However, they tend to result in larger file sizes.

If you’re concerned about file size, you can choose to save the scanned book files in a compressed format such as JPEG. Keep in mind that JPEG compression may result in some loss of image quality. It’s important to find the right balance between file size and image quality based on your specific needs.

Once you have adjusted the scanner settings according to your preferences, you’re ready to start scanning books!

Remember to experiment with different settings and make adjustments as needed to achieve the desired results. Each book may require slight variations in settings depending on factors such as paper quality, font size, and illustrations.

Scanning Techniques for Books

Scanning books can be a meticulous process that requires attention to detail and proper technique. To ensure the best results, it is important to follow specific scanning techniques when using a flatbed scanner. In this section, we will explore some essential scanning techniques for books.

Positioning the book on the scanner bed

When scanning a book, it is crucial to position it correctly on the scanner bed. Place the book face-down on the scanner bed, ensuring that the pages are aligned with the edges of the scanner. This will help capture the entire page without any cropping or distortion.

Using a book cradle or glass plate to maintain book position

To maintain the position of the book and prevent it from moving during the scanning process, consider using a book cradle or a glass plate. These accessories can help keep the book flat and steady, minimizing the risk of blurry or skewed scans. A book cradle is especially useful for larger books or those with fragile spines.

Scanning single pages vs. double-page spreads

Depending on the type of book and its binding, you may need to decide whether to scan single pages or double-page spreads. For books with a tight binding, it is recommended to scan single pages to avoid distortion or loss of content in the center of the spread. However, for books with a looser binding, scanning double-page spreads can be more efficient.

Dealing with curved or uneven book spines

Books with curved or uneven spines can pose a challenge during scanning. To overcome this issue, gently press down on the pages near the spine to flatten them as much as possible. If necessary, you can also use a weight or a book press to keep the pages flat. This will help ensure that the entire page is captured without any distortion caused by the curvature of the spine.

Post-Scanning Editing and Enhancements

After successfully scanning your books using a flatbed scanner, the next step is to enhance and edit the scanned images to ensure optimal quality and readability. This section will guide you through the post-scanning editing techniques that will help you achieve the best results.

Removing Imperfections and Enhancing Image Quality

When scanning books, it’s common to encounter imperfections such as dust, scratches, or faded text. To ensure the best possible image quality, it’s important to remove these imperfections. Here are some techniques you can use:

  1. Dust and Scratch Removal: Use image editing software like Adobe Photoshop or GIMP to remove dust particles and scratches from the scanned images. These software tools provide various tools and filters specifically designed for this purpose.

  2. Image Sharpening: Scanned images may appear slightly blurry or lacking in sharpness. You can use the sharpening tools available in image editing software to enhance the clarity and sharpness of the text and images.

  3. Contrast and Brightness Adjustment: Adjusting the contrast and brightness levels can significantly improve the legibility of the scanned text. Experiment with different settings to find the optimal balance that makes the text stand out without compromising the overall image quality.

Adjusting Brightness, Contrast, and Color Balance

In addition to removing imperfections, it’s important to adjust the brightness, contrast, and color balance of the scanned images to ensure they accurately represent the original book pages. Here’s how you can do it:

  1. Brightness: If the scanned images appear too dark or too light, adjust the brightness levels to achieve a balanced and natural look. Be careful not to overdo it, as excessive brightness adjustments can result in loss of detail.

  2. Contrast: Adjusting the contrast levels can help enhance the distinction between light and dark areas, making the text and images more legible. Experiment with different contrast settings to find the optimal balance.

  3. Color Balance: Scanners may not always capture colors accurately. Use the color balance tools in your image editing software to correct any color discrepancies and ensure the scanned images closely resemble the original book pages.

Cropping and Straightening Scanned Book Pages

To improve the overall aesthetics and readability of the scanned book pages, it’s important to crop and straighten them. Here’s how you can do it:

  1. Cropping: Remove any unnecessary borders or unwanted elements from the scanned images by cropping them. This will help focus the reader’s attention on the main content and eliminate distractions.

  2. Straightening: Scanned book pages may appear skewed or tilted due to the positioning on the scanner bed. Use the rotation or straightening tools in your image editing software to align the pages horizontally or vertically, ensuring a neat and professional look.

By following these post-scanning editing techniques, you can significantly enhance the quality and readability of your scanned book pages. Remember to save the edited images in a high-resolution format to preserve the details and ensure future compatibility.

Organizing and Managing Scanned Book Files

Organizing and managing scanned book files is a crucial step in the book scanning process. It ensures that your digital library is well-structured and easily accessible. In this section, we will explore some effective strategies for organizing and managing your scanned book files.

Creating a logical file naming system

One of the first steps in organizing your scanned book files is to establish a logical file naming system. This system should be consistent and descriptive, making it easier to locate specific books or pages within your digital library. Consider including relevant information such as the book title, author, publication year, and page numbers in the file names. This will help you quickly identify and retrieve the desired content.

Organizing scanned book files into folders or categories

To further streamline your digital library, it is advisable to organize your scanned book files into folders or categories. This can be done based on various criteria, such as genre, author, or subject matter. By grouping similar books together, you can easily navigate through your collection and find the desired content. Additionally, creating subfolders within each category can provide even more organization and structure.

Utilizing metadata and tags for easy searching and retrieval

Another effective way to manage your scanned book files is by utilizing metadata and tags. Metadata refers to the descriptive information about a file, such as the title, author, and keywords. By adding relevant metadata to your scanned book files, you can enhance searchability and retrieval. This means that even if you don’t remember the exact file name, you can still find the desired book by searching for specific keywords or criteria.

Tags are another useful tool for organizing and categorizing your scanned book files. They allow you to assign keywords or labels to individual files, making it easier to group and locate related content. For example, you can tag books with specific themes or topics, enabling you to quickly find all books related to a particular subject.

By combining a logical file naming system, folder organization, and the use of metadata and tags, you can create a well-structured and easily searchable digital library of scanned book files.

Backing Up and Archiving Scanned Book Files

Backing up and archiving scanned book files is a crucial step in the book scanning process. It ensures the long-term preservation and accessibility of your digitized book collection. Here are some important considerations and best practices for backing up and archiving your scanned book files.

Importance of backing up scanned book files

Backing up your scanned book files is essential to protect them from accidental loss or damage. Hard drives can fail, computers can crash, and unforeseen events like fires or floods can destroy physical storage devices. By creating backups, you can safeguard your digital book collection and prevent the loss of countless hours of scanning and organizing.

Choosing the right storage solution for long-term preservation

When it comes to choosing a storage solution for your scanned book files, reliability and durability are key factors to consider. Here are a few options to consider:

  1. External hard drives: External hard drives provide a convenient and portable option for storing your scanned book files. Look for drives with ample storage capacity and consider purchasing multiple drives for redundancy.

  2. Cloud storage: Cloud storage services offer the advantage of remote access and automatic backups. Popular options include Google Drive, Dropbox, and Microsoft OneDrive. Ensure that the service you choose has sufficient storage space and robust security measures.

  3. Network-attached storage (NAS): NAS devices are dedicated storage solutions that connect to your home or office network. They provide centralized storage and can be configured for automatic backups. NAS devices offer scalability and can accommodate large book collections.

  4. Optical media: CDs, DVDs, and Blu-ray discs can be used for archiving scanned book files. However, keep in mind that optical media has limited storage capacity and can degrade over time. Ensure that you use high-quality discs and store them in a cool, dry place.

Implementing a regular backup schedule

Creating a backup of your scanned book files is not a one-time task. It is important to establish a regular backup schedule to ensure that your files are consistently protected. Consider the following tips:

  1. Automate backups: Use backup software or cloud storage services that offer automatic backup options. This will save you time and ensure that your files are regularly backed up without manual intervention.

  2. Create multiple backups: It is advisable to have multiple copies of your scanned book files stored in different locations. This provides an extra layer of protection in case of a catastrophic event.

  3. Test your backups: Periodically verify the integrity of your backups by restoring a few files and checking their quality. This will help you identify any issues and ensure that your backups are reliable.

  4. Update your backups: As you continue to scan and add new books to your collection, remember to update your backups accordingly. Regularly synchronize your files to ensure that all the latest additions are included in your backup copies.
